About CoVet
CoVet is an AI copilot application built to assist veterinary professionals by saving them time and allowing them to focus more on animal care—or even get home on time. We are a small, passionate, and agile team with a strong mission to improve the veterinary industry through innovative technology.
About the role
We are seeking a talented Back-end Developer to join CoVet and play a pivotal role in building and scaling our platform. You’ll design, develop, and maintain backend systems on Google Cloud and Firebase, implement server-side logic using Node.js, optimize Firestore data models, and build reliable APIs and integrations.
You’ll also be expected to leverage AI as part of your daily engineering workflow to accelerate development, improve system design, and enhance overall code quality, while ensuring our infrastructure remains secure, efficient, and scalable.
We value developers who take ownership end-to-end, from problem definition to production monitoring, and who are comfortable shipping fast, iterating, and improving continuously.
What you'll do
- Design, develop, and maintain backend infrastructure on Google Cloud Platform (GCP) and Firebase
- Build robust server-side logic using Node.js and Cloud Functions (serverless architecture)
- Model, manage, and optimize Firestore databases for performance and scalability
- Develop and maintain RESTful APIs and third-party integrations
- Collaborate closely with developers, QA, product, and design teams to deliver high-quality features end-to-end
- Partner with product to define technical solutions that are scalable, pragmatic, and aligned with business goals
- Own and coordinate deployments, ensuring smooth delivery across backend and frontend dependencies
- Monitor, debug, and improve system performance, reliability, and error handling
- Contribute to improving engineering practices, tooling, and overall development velocity
Required Qualifications
- 3+ years of experience in backend development (Node.js preferred)
- Experience with serverless architectures (e.g., Cloud Functions, AWS Lambda, etc.)
- Strong experience with Google Cloud Platform (GCP), especially Firebase and Firestore
- Solid understanding of RESTful API design, authentication patterns, and integration workflows
- Experience with database design, indexing strategies, and performance optimization
- Proficiency with Git and modern development workflows
- Strong communication skills and ability to collaborate across multidisciplinary teams
- Professional proficiency in English (written and spoken)
- Actively leverages AI tools to design and implement end-to-end features, going beyond isolated tasks to accelerate development and delivery
- Applies strong judgment in using AI to propose solutions, generate documentation, and improve system design and maintainability
Preferred Qualifications
- Previous full-stack experience is a strong plus (not required)
- Experience working with modern frontend frameworks (e.g., Flutter, React)
- Experience building or scaling production systems in a startup environment
-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and deployment workflows for serverless applications
- Understanding of security best practices in cloud-based environments
- Experience working with external integrations and APIs at scale
